Abstract

The invention discloses a current expanding type direct-current auxiliary power source achieving voltage dividing through a constant current circuit. The current expanding type direct-current auxiliary power source is formed by sequentially connecting M constant current modules and N voltage stabilizing modules in series, the head end and the tail end of the current expanding type direct-current auxiliary power source are connected with the positive end HV+ and the negative end HV- of a direct-current power source respectively, wherein M={1,2,...,i,...,m}, N={1,2,...,j,...,n}, and M>=N>=1. In the design and use process, due to the fact that any constant current module has a constant current work voltage range, and any voltage stabilizing module has a voltage stabilizing work voltage range, the specific number of the M constant current modules and the N voltage stabilizing modules is determined according to a dynamic range, and the sum of accumulative voltage differences generated by the constant current modules and the voltage stabilizing modules cannot exceed the voltage difference of the positive end HV+ and the negative end HV- of the direct-current power source. The current expanding type direct-current auxiliary power source is simple in design, reasonable in structure, convenient to construct and good in universality, the defects of the high-voltage adaptability of an existing direct-current auxiliary power source can be overcome, and direct conversion of high-voltage and low-voltage direct-current power sources can be effectively achieved.

Description

technical field [0001] The invention relates to a DC auxiliary power supply, more specifically, to a DC auxiliary power supply with a current expansion type constant current circuit for voltage division. Background technique [0002] At present, the DC auxiliary power supply is mostly used in the low-voltage field, and the technology is relatively mature. However, due to the characteristics of the device and the insufficient withstand voltage performance of the circuit structure, if it is directly applied to a high-voltage circuit, there will inevitably be defects such as complex structure, high manufacturing cost, and poor versatility.
